唄 is the kanji for "Song". A common reading is うた (uta). You can also practice writing it on this page.
Meaning
Song
Also : Ballad

Readings
kunうた/ utakunうた.う/ utauonばい/ bai
kun = Japanese reading · on = Chinese reading

Example Sentences
彼は美しい民謡を唄った。
かれはうつくしいみんようをうたった。
He sang a beautiful folk song.
彼女の唄は心に響く。
かのじょのうたはこころにひびく。
Her song resonates in the heart.
